A vehicle, in particular a motor vehicle, generally includes a seat belt device at each seat. Such a device generally comprises a strap and a reel of such a strap. Such a strap is unwound from its reel in order to obtain slack on such a strap so that it can be easily blocked by the user wishing to attach themselves. Such locking is obtained by means of a looping means generally arranged at the level of the seat. Such a reel generally includes a means of limiting or blocking the unwinding of the strap. Such a reel is generally arranged vertically so that its means of limiting unwinding are perfectly operational. Such a reel is arranged so as to allow a location of the strap satisfying constraints in terms of ergonomics and safety. Thus a return is generally arranged near the reel so as to allow such a strap to extend in a defined area, in particular an area compatible with the different sizes of passengers.

Particularly in the event of braking, or even an impact, such a means of limiting the reel blocks the strap which prevents the strap from unwinding freely. This results in the restraint of the passenger attached with such a seat belt device, in particular towards the front of the vehicle, which gives him prevents injury and/or being ejected from the vehicle. In the event of vehicle braking and/or impact, a significant effort therefore pulls the seat belt strap forward due to the activation of the means for limiting the unwinding of the strap. The force on the strap is then taken up by the reel and by the strap return.

Such a reel and such a return therefore need to be rigidly fixed. However, the location of such a reference is immutable. In addition, a reel support crossed by the belt strap weakens the attachment of such a reel. These rigidity constraints are particularly complex to satisfy behind a second or rear row of an already heavily congested vehicle. In particular, a mounting cup for a rear shock absorber, behind such a second row as well as an extreme rear foot coming close to such a rear row leave little space available. Finally, fixing such a retractor in the immediate vicinity of such a cup is complex since it is necessary to leave access for the removal and/or installation of such a rear shock absorber.

In the event of braking or deceleration of the vehicle, in particular in the event of an impact suffered by the vehicle, in particular in the event of an impact to the front or at the front, while the vehicle is in forward motion, the passenger is driven forward. The retention of the passenger by the strap 2 being blocked in unwinding by the activation of the limitation means installed in the reel 20 creates a force F on the strap illustrated in Figure 3 and consequently on the return 9. As a reminder, when the strap limitation means is activated, the strap is blocked in unwinding relative to the reel. In other words, the reel 20 becomes an anchoring point for the end of the strap at this level. This force F is partly reflected in a force R extending substantially vertically acting on the reel and/or the end of the strap blocked in the reel due to the location of the return 9 above the reel 20. In particular, this force F is taken up on the fixing point(s) of the return 9 on the foot rear and/or on another element of the body 6, such as the rear quarter lining 31 for example.
Ainsi, l’effort R tend à déplacer vers le haut l’enrouleur 20, notamment à plier son support 10 au niveau de l’ouverture 15 qui crée une fragilité dans le support. L’effort F tend à plier le pied arrière selon une direction perpendiculaire ou sensiblement perpendiculaire à la direction D selon laquelle le pied arrière s’étend. Thus, the force R tends to move the reel 20 upwards, in particular to bend its support 10 at the level of the opening 15 which creates fragility in the support. The force F tends to bend the rear foot in a direction perpendicular or substantially perpendicular to the direction D in which the rear foot extends.

Thanks to the solution, despite the force F acting on the strap 2 due to the actuation of the means for limiting the unwinding of the strap blocking the strap, the support 10 retains its shape. Indeed, the stiffening means 50, in particular of the reinforcement type 51, stiffens the support 10. Although the support is provided with the opening 15 for the passage of the strap 2, the support does not fold. In addition, the reinforcement 51 maintains the rear leg 36 and prevents it from collapsing under the effect of the force F acting on the return 9 fixed on the rear leg. As a reminder, the reinforcement 51 includes fallen edges 54, 56 giving it great rigidity. The welding points fixing the reinforcement 51 on several elements such as the rear leg 36 and/or the support 10 and/or the extension 32 and/or the cup 33 contribute to the rigidity of the assembly. If necessary, the line of welding points makes it possible to block the movements and deformations of the support 10. This line of points creates a connection between the extreme rear leg and the cup extension. In particular, the reinforcement 51 fixed on the one hand on the rear leg 36 and on the other hand on the extension and/or on the cup and/or on the support 10 itself fixed on the structural wheel arch 34 makes it possible to link the rear foot to the base. In other words, reinforcement 51 ensures transmission of forces from the rear foot to the particularly rigid base.
Les bords tombés 54 du renfort 51 permettent en outre d’augmenter l’efficacité en termes de renforcement du pied arrière et/ou du support 10. L’ouverture 55 du renfort 51 permet de diminuer la masse du renfort tout en évitant une surface plane sur le renfort susceptible de créer de la résonance. The fallen edges 54 of the reinforcement 51 also make it possible to increase the effectiveness in terms of reinforcing the rear foot and/or the support 10. The opening 55 of the reinforcement 51 makes it possible to reduce the mass of the reinforcement while avoiding a flat surface on the reinforcement likely to create resonance.

In summary, the solution concerns a structural reinforcement between the extreme rear foot, the belt retractor support and the rear shock absorber mounting cup extension.

The solution is compatible with the lack of space between the extreme rear foot (for example inclined at around 45 degrees) and the rear bench or seat as well as the vertical positioning of the belt strap retractor. The solution makes it possible to fix the “wire” type seat belt strap return on the rear foot although the latter receives the forces directly in the event of an impact as mentioned previously, in particular receives normal or substantially normal forces at the direction in which this rear foot extends.

In addition, the solution allows homogeneity of the thickness and composition of the material used, in particular with regard to the support 10, a possible reinforcement for fixing the ring 41 of the backrest 8 on the support 10 (of preferably a plate fixed on the receiving face 13 of the support 10) and the reinforcement 51. For example, the material is steel and the thickness is 1.2 mm. Such homogeneity allows savings in terms of purchasing materials and/or managing stock of materials. In addition, the use of similar or even identical material, and thickness similar or even identical, greatly facilitate the welding process of these parts. The result is particularly reliable and durable welding.
